Sidhu’s Hilarious Take on the MS Dhoni Warrior Remark

During a match analysis segment on Star Sports, Ambati Rayudu, a former Chennai Super Kings player and close teammate of Dhoni, couldn’t hide his excitement. Speaking passionately about the impact of Dhoni, Rayudu said:

“It’s like MS Dhoni coming out with a sword. The opposition starts trembling. You can feel the roar of the stadium before he even walks onto the pitch!”

While Rayudu’s intention was to express how Dhoni’s presence changes the game, the comparison sounded a bit theatrical—even for IPL standards.


Dhoni the Warrior: A Fitting Title for Captain Cool?

Navjot Singh Sidhu, known for his clever quips and poetic commentary, couldn’t resist responding. With his trademark grin and animated hand gestures, Sidhu replied:

“Rayudu ji, this isn’t Mahabharata! It’s cricket! Dhoni is a warrior, no doubt—but let’s not confuse the bat for a sword, or we’ll need shields in the commentary box!”

The studio burst into laughter, and Sidhu’s reaction became an instant meme online. Fans loved the friendly banter between two former cricketers, turning a simple comment into a trending topic across Twitter and Instagram.

The Legend of MS Dhoni

Here’s a quick reminder of what makes Dhoni such a beloved figure:

  • Led India to all major ICC trophies (T20 World Cup 2007, ODI World Cup 2011, Champions Trophy 2013)
  • One of the most successful IPL captains with multiple titles for CSK
  • Known for finishing matches with his signature calmness
  • A role model for young cricketers with his discipline and humility
